Summary

As a Quality Assurance Inspector, I have extensive experience conducting inspections on high-profile construction projects, including the largest cable stayed bridge in North America, the Gordie Howe International Bridge. I work closely with superintendents, engineers, and contractors to ensure that all work adheres to project specifications and standards. I am highly skilled in material testing and analysis, ensuring that concrete and other construction materials meet required standards for quality and durability. I also conduct thorough site inspections to identify and mitigate potential safety hazards. Leveraging my technical expertise, I have implemented software to automate daily reporting, increasing efficiency and accuracy for myself and my inspection team.
